cfgNetTuningNic100MB (Read or Write)
Table 353. Details of cfgNetTuningNic100MB
Description
Specifies the speed for iDRAC NIC.
NOTE: To set this property:
iDRAC NIC selection must be set to Dedicated mode.
iDRAC NIC Auto negotiation must be disabled.
iDRAC IPv4 must be enabled.
iDRAC IPv4 DHCP must be enabled.
iDRAC IPv6 must be enabled.
iDRAC IPv6 auto configuration must be enabled.
Legal Values
0 (10 MBit)
1 (100 MBit)
2 (1000 MBit)
NOTE: You cannot manually set the Network Speed to 1000 MBit. This option is available only if
cfgNetTuningNicAutoNeg is set to 1 (Enabled).
Default
1
cfgNetTuningNicFullDuplex (Read or Write)
Table 354. Details of cfgNetTuningNicFullDuplex attribute
Description
Specifies the duplex setting for the NIC. This property is used only if thecfgNetTuningNicAutoNeg is
set to 0 (disabled).
Legal Values
0 (Half Duplex)
1 (Full Duplex)
Default
1
cfgNetTuningNicMtu (Read or Write)
Table 355. Details of cfgNetTuningNicMtu attribute
Description
Indicated the maximum size of units in bytes transmitted by NIC.
Legal Values
5761500
Default
1500
NOTE: IPv6 requires a minimum MTU of 1280. If IPv6 is enabled, and cfgNetTuningMtu is set to a lower value, the CMC
uses an MTU of 1280.
cfgSensorRedundancy
This group is used to set the power supply redundancy.
The following sections provide information about the objects in the cfgSensorRedundancy group.
This group is applicable only for iDRAC on Rack and Tower Servers and not for iDRAC Enterprise on Blade Servers.
